Corrosion Inhibitor Packaging Protects Metal Parts

VCI films and bubble bags from Daubert Cromwell protect steel, aluminum, copper and other metal parts from rust and shipping damage.
Booth D-46253: For automotive, electronics, aerospace and precision machined parts manufacturers who need consistent, effective anti-corrosion packaging for exporting their components, nitrite- and amine-free Clear Pak 5000 VCI packaging film from Daubert Cromwell is enhanced to protect steel, aluminum and copper while increasing worker safety.

In Booth D-46253, Daubert Cromwell, Inc. (Alsip, IL) introduces the next generation of their environmentally-friendly Clear Pak brand of VCI films with the nitrite- and amine-free Clear Pak 5000 film that is enhanced to protect steel, aluminum and copper while increasing worker safety. In rigorous industry and OEM testing, CP5000 earned the highest ratings as an effective VCI packaging film. This bio-based, internationally tested and approved film is ideal for use in industries where the needs for corrosion solutions are evolving: automotive, electronics, aerospace, and precision machined parts manufacturing. Recyclable, safe and easy to use, CP5000 film is designed for use by manufacturers and suppliers who need consistent, effective anti-corrosion packaging for exporting their valuable components.

Also on display will be flexible, adhesive-top Premium Metal-Guard® VCI bubble bags that protect metal parts from physical damage and corrosion. They provide cushioning and corrosion protection for highly polished, precision machined parts in storage and during transit. Bags are best for heavy metal parts and delicate components that are susceptible to damage due to vibration during shipment. Optional peel-and-seal closure makes bags easy to use, up to 3X faster than hand-wrapping. Standard VCI bags are two-layer, bubble-out construction that allows parts to slide in easily. The corrosion inhibitor film is safe to handle, odorless, and does not affect processing or soldering. Ideal for packaging computer equipment, electronics, and heavy components with machined surfaces that need individual wrapping to prevent marring and scuffing. Other features include:

  • Air bubbles on the outside of the bag cushion the part from movement, abrasion, and rubbing against other parts in the shipping container or box.
  • Bags resist tears and punctures.
  • Lip and tape closure eliminates the need for tape or staples.
  • Bags help reduce labor costs and packaging time.
